Microsoft Windows Update often fails to auto-install the correct driver for the i3-380M. It either installs a generic Microsoft Basic Display Adapter or attempts an incompatible newer driver designed for HD Graphics 2000/3000 (Sandy Bridge), which crashes the system.

The i3-380M was a dual-core mobile processor built on a 32nm process with a base clock of 2.53 GHz. Its integrated "Intel HD Graphics" (first generation) was a major step in combining the CPU and GPU on a single package, but it lacks the performance and architecture (like HD 2000/3000 found in later generations) required for modern graphical tasks.
